Carlisle vs Lincoln City Predictions

Although we are in the final stages of the league season, there are still plenty of issues which rely on the final few rounds of matches in order for them to be settled. Good Friday sees a pivotal clash in both the race for the title and the race for the play-offs as champions elect, Lincoln City, make the trip to Cumbria in order to face off against Carlisle United at Brunton Park.

The end of the season has not been particularly kind to Carlisle United so far and, unless things change pretty drastically, then they are ending the campaign with a bit of a whimper. The Cumbrians are still in the hunt for the end of season play-offs, but although they occupy the ‘best of the rest’ position of eighth place, the four points they need to make up on Exeter seems like it could be an insurmountable task. The hosts enter into this match having won just two of their last 11 contests, a run which is likely down to their seeming inability to keep the ball out of the back of their net.

Given the troubles the hosts are in at the moment, the last people they will want to be entertaining this Good  Friday is a side who are champions in all but name, Lincoln City. The Imps have been excellent this season and are fully deserving of the title which is surely heading their way, and they enter into this contest with knowing that victory will see them crowned as League Two champions for the 2018/19 season.

Although the hosts are in pretty dire shape at the moment, they are quite adept at getting on the score-sheet and with a top seven place still to play for, they will likely presume attack is the best form of defence.
